KAMONA

OF DUNEDIN, A. DAVEY, MASTER, BURTHEN 903 TONS,
FROM THE PORT OF KAIPARA TO SYDNEY, NEW SOUTH WALES, 30TH MAY 1914

Surname Given name Station Age Of what Nation Status Comments
DAVEY A. MASTER     CREW  
SCALES A. 1ST MATE 28 NEW ZEALAND CREW  
HYSLOP W. 2ND MATE 24 SCOTLAND CREW  
HAY P. 3RD MATE 19 NEW ZEALAND CREW  
LARSEN L. A. B. 39 NORWAY CREW  
HOOD J. J. A. B. 20 NEW ZEALAND CREW  
HOOD J. O. S. 18 NEW ZEALAND CREW  
LILEY S. A. B. 22 ENGLAND CREW  
BELSEY W. A. B. 30 ENGLAND CREW  
LOCKER E. A. B. 36 ENGLAND CREW  
LOW E. E. CHIEF ENGINEER 38 NELSON CREW  
THOMSON W. G. 2ND ENGINEER 28 NEW ZEALAND CREW  
HEAD /
READ
S. H. 3RD ENGINEER 29 NEW ZEALAND CREW  
WRIGHT E. GREASER 27 ENGLAND CREW  
SMITH C. FIREMAN 40 GERMANY CREW  
CAMERON W. FIREMAN 33 SCOTLAND CREW  
PAULSON H. FIREMAN 40 GERMANY CREW  
HASTINGS E. GREASER 26 ENGLAND CREW  
WATSON J. CHIEF STEWARD 50 SCOTLAND CREW  
BLAND G. SHIPS COOK 29 NEW ZEALAND CREW  
WALLACE R. ASST. COOK 47 SCOTLAND CREW  
ARMSTRONG W. COOK 28 NEW ZEALAND CREW  
BRYAN D. ASST. STEWARD 19 NEW ZEALAND CREW  

 

Source: State Records Authority of New South Wales: Shipping Master's Office; Passengers Arriving 1855 - 1922; NRS13278, [X387] reel 2087.   Transcribed by Lyn & Maurie.
